给WordPress添加登录按钮

偶尔翻硬盘发现。为我以前的主题搞的。没准有人会用到?

以下是代码了。

<?php
$u = get_userdata($user_ID);
$user_name = ($user_ID == 0)?”Guest”:$u->nickname;
print($user_name);
?>
<?php if ( $user_ID ) : ?>
<span class=”loginout”>
<?php if (is_single() or is_page() ): ?>
<a href=”<?php  get_option(‘siteurl’); ?>/wp-login.php?action=logout&redirect_to=<?php get_permalink(); ?>”>注销</a>
<?php else : ?>
<a href=”<?php  get_option(‘siteurl’); ?>/wp-login.php?action=logout”>注销</a>
<?php endif; ?>
|<a href=”<?php echo get_option(‘siteurl’); ?>/wp-admin/index.php”>管理</a>
</span>
<?php else : ?>
<span class=”loginout”>
<?php if (is_single() or is_page() ): ?>
<a href=”<?php echo get_option(‘siteurl’); ?>/wp-login.php?redirect_to=<?php get_permalink(); ?>”>登陆</a>
<?php else : ?>
<a href=”<?php echo get_option(‘siteurl’); ?>/wp-login.php”>登陆</a>
<?php endif; ?>|<a href=”<?php echo get_option(‘siteurl’); ?>/wp-login.php?action=register”>注册</a></span>
<?php endif; ?>

WordPress降级事件

话说今天Wordpress2.6今天发布,早就勇敢地升级到beta3的我,自然马上升级。既然是升级,何来降级呢?

我在水煮鱼那里看见的WordPress2.6中文版消息,下载安装之后,在后台发现一个名为instantupgrade的插件,描述为:“将你的 WordPress 一键升级到最新中文版,然后我就很好奇的启用了,然后进入该插件的设置界面,发现居然还是鸟文的(升级到中文版的插件怎么会是英语?)。我又很好奇的设置了一下,既而很好奇的点了下升级……接着奇迹出现了,浏览器里返回了多行提示,大概意思是:”您已经成功下载了Wordpress2.5.1中文版,解压成功,安装成功……“。暗想遭了,刷新之,果不其然,废废了。后台无法登录,博客访问正常。

我又以极大的耐心重新上传了2.6,恢复正常,写这篇本来应该是升级体验的降级事件的文章的时候发现可视化编辑又出了毛病,根本无法使用。暂时写这些,把编辑器搞定了再继续。

Continue reading